What makes a song memorable? Join PJ Rogue (Paul Rogoshewski), 45 year veteran songwriter and finalist in the 2015 RISA performing songwriter competition,  for a workshop on writing memorable songs.  

In this developing workshop series, we will explore hooks, openings lines, writing from title, how to develop a rhyme scheme, prosody, and how words work together to form solid "gettable" lyrics. This is a hands on workshop. Bring your instruments, songs you are working on, and lyric sheets. It's okay if you are just starting out or have been doing this for some time. There is always something to learn. We will be using your songs or snippets to explore  the  above ideas so that you can improve on your craft... and write more memorable songs.

In this first workshop of  the series, we will explore the practice of writing from title.
